Methadone is a medication used in the treatment of opiate addiction. An Individual who wants to stop abusing heroin or prescription pain killers can get started on a methadone clinic in or near Cannon Beach where they take it on a daily basis to avoid withdrawal, avoid cravings and basically substitute their addiction with a legal medication. Many individuals who begin methadone maintenance treatment stay on the drug for many years, because withdrawing off it can bring about withdrawal symptoms much greater than even heroin withdrawal. Methadone is a full opioid agonist, similar to heroin. However, it remains in the body longer which is why detoxing from it can be so uncomfortable and last for weeks. Additionally, considering methadone can stay in the body for so long, users usually will not even start feeling the effects of withdrawal for a day or two when they quit taking it. Methadone withdrawal is similar to that of other opiates, and feels similar to a really bad flu and can include chills, fever, profuse sweating, nausea and vomiting, stomach cramping, muscle and bone aches and pain, acute insomnia, etc.

Methadone withdrawal can be made much more comfortable in a detox facility which accepts methadone clients. Some programs provide a medically managed detoxification while others help the client withdrawal off the drug cold turkey without any medications.
